AI Summary

  • Commissioner of General Services authorized to transfer approximately 3.6 acres of former armory land in Huntington Station to the Town of Huntington for one dollar.

  • Land consists of specific lots in Blocks E, G, and H, plus portions of East Fourth Street and Wicks Avenue roadbeds as described in detail by metes and bounds survey.

  • Town of Huntington must submit application for the transfer within one year of the act's effective date.

  • Land must be used by the town for parks and recreation, engineering, general services, public safety, and human and youth service programs, with title reverting to the state if use is terminated.

  • Act takes effect immediately upon enactment.

Legislative Description

Relates to the conveyance of land formerly used as an armory to the town of Huntington in the county of Suffolk.
